I read about this on Cloudy Nights & gave it a go last night. Basically, while seated & the tripod well lowered, pull the tripod back onto two legs to observe. I found it pretty effective and an alternative to using the monopod. Anyone else tried this?

I use the same technique. Works for me too and find it makes the Tripod [Twipod] a good inbetweener. Enables you to get past the 60 degree mark and nearer to zenith. Quite stable. Never quite happy with the monopod so switched to a tripod then felt this a little limiting too for other reasons. Using it on 2 legs seem to come naturally.

Should have added that I also use the tripod as a monopod too with legs closed. Albeit heavier then my original monopod but I think the extra weight gives it more stability. Quite versatile really.
